In this episode of the Farms Advice Podcast, I sit down with seasoned cattle producer Mark Fennell to delve into the challenges and strategies of managing a cattle property in South Australia's arid landscapes.
Key Takeaways:
-
From Livestock to Grass Farming: Mark emphasises a paradigm shift in farming—prioritising pasture management over livestock numbers to ensure sustainability during prolonged dry spells.
-
Harnessing Technology: Discover how Mark integrates technology to monitor livestock health and manage pest populations, including camels and kangaroos, enhancing operational efficiency.
-
Data-Driven Decisions: Learn the importance of leveraging historical rainfall data to inform marketing strategies and make informed decisions in unpredictable climates.
-
Lessons in Resilience: Mark shares invaluable insights from his experiences, highlighting the significance of quality herd management and trusting the agricultural process amidst challenges.
